Episode description

This week they’re joined by David Hallberg, Artistic Director of The Australian Ballet. David, or Davo to his mates, was one of the world's most renowned dancers, having been a principal dancer with both the American Ballet Theatre and the Bolshoi Ballet, before becoming Artistic Director of The Australian Ballet. In this episode of Black T-Shirts, David discusses what it takes to have creative ideas and live a creatively fulfilling existence in the world of ballet. He also speaks to his latest project, Oscar, a ballet inspired by the life and writings of Oscar Wilde. Premiering this week to rave reviews, the production was praised for its groundbreaking portrayal of non-heteronormative themes.
